首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

显示当前时间-小时和分钟以及最佳实践angular 7

在Angular 7中,可以使用Date对象和Angular的内置管道来显示当前时间的小时和分钟。

首先,需要在组件中导入Date对象:

代码语言:txt
复制
import { Component } from '@angular/core';

@Component({
  selector: 'app-time',
  template: `
    <p>当前时间:{{ currentTime | date:'HH:mm' }}</p>
  `
})
export class TimeComponent {
  currentTime: Date = new Date();
}

然后,在模板中使用内置的date管道来格式化时间。'HH:mm'表示只显示小时和分钟。

最佳实践Angular 7的一些建议:

  1. 使用Angular CLI来创建和管理项目,它提供了一些强大的命令行工具和脚手架,可以加快开发过程。
  2. 使用模块化的架构来组织代码,将功能模块拆分成独立的模块,提高代码的可维护性和可重用性。
  3. 使用Angular的依赖注入机制来管理组件之间的依赖关系,避免硬编码和紧耦合。
  4. 使用响应式表单来处理表单输入,它提供了更好的用户体验和数据验证功能。
  5. 使用RxJS来处理异步操作,如HTTP请求和事件处理,它提供了强大的响应式编程能力。
  6. 使用Angular的路由器来实现单页应用,它提供了灵活的路由配置和导航功能。
  7. 使用Angular Material来构建漂亮的用户界面,它提供了一套丰富的UI组件和样式。
  8. 进行单元测试和端到端测试,确保代码的质量和功能的正确性。
  9. 遵循Angular的最佳实践和设计原则,如单一职责原则、组件化、可测试性等。

腾讯云相关产品和产品介绍链接地址:

  • 腾讯云服务器(CVM):提供可扩展的云服务器实例,适用于各种应用场景。产品介绍
  • 腾讯云函数(SCF):无服务器函数计算服务,帮助开发者更轻松地构建和运行云端应用。产品介绍
  • 腾讯云数据库(TencentDB):提供多种类型的数据库服务,包括关系型数据库、NoSQL数据库等。产品介绍
  • 腾讯云CDN(Content Delivery Network):全球分布式加速服务,提供快速、稳定的内容分发。产品介绍
  • 腾讯云人工智能(AI):提供多种人工智能服务,如图像识别、语音识别、自然语言处理等。产品介绍
  • 腾讯云物联网(IoT):提供物联网设备接入、数据管理和应用开发的一站式解决方案。产品介绍
  • 腾讯云移动开发(Mobile):提供移动应用开发和运营的云端服务,包括移动推送、移动分析等。产品介绍
  • 腾讯云存储(COS):提供安全、可靠、低成本的云存储服务,适用于各种数据存储需求。产品介绍
  • 腾讯云区块链(Blockchain):提供高性能、可扩展的区块链服务,支持企业级应用场景。产品介绍
  • 腾讯云元宇宙(Metaverse):提供虚拟现实(VR)和增强现实(AR)的云端解决方案,用于游戏、教育、娱乐等领域。产品介绍
页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券